Standard way to disable via the settings menu

The most common and secure method of deactivating a SIM card on any Xiaomi device is using a built-in control interface. SIM-This is a root-free approach that's available right after you first turn on your smartphone.

Find a section that can be called Β«SIM-Maps and mobile networks or simply Β«SIM-depending on the version of the shell. MIUI, The path may be slightly different, but the logic remains the same. Inside this section, you'll see a list of all the cards installed, with their names and phone numbers.

There's a switch next to each active SIM card, and you just click on it to turn off the card, and the system can request confirmation of action, warning that no incoming calls or SMS will be received, and once confirmed, the card status will change to "Inactive" or "Off."

Note that when you turn off one card on a dual-sim device, the second card continues to work normally, allowing you to flexibly manage your communication costs, leaving only the tariff with profitable Internet or free calls within the network active.

Managing two SIM-mapping

Xiaomi smartphones are famous for their dual-SIM functionality. Users often wonder if it is possible to turn off both cards at the same time without going to air mode. The answer lies in the individual settings of each slot, which work independently of each other.

In the control menu SIM-You can see two separate blocks in the cards, the first block is responsible for Slot 1, and the second block is responsible for Slot 2, and you can only turn off the first card, leaving the second one active, or vice versa. This is especially useful if one of the carriers has temporarily lost coverage in your area and the phone is constantly trying to find the network, using up charge.

If you need to turn off both cards, just follow the algorithm: turn off the switchboard of the first card, wait for the status change, then turn off the second one. In this state, the phone will stop registering with mobile carriers, but Wi-Fi, Bluetooth and GPS functions will remain available.

An important nuance is the mobile Internet setting. Even if you turn off one of the cards, the system may try to switch data to the remaining active card, if there are no restrictions for it. Check the mobile Internet settings to make sure that traffic is not wasted.

Using flight mode as an alternative

There's a more radical, but faster way to turn off all radios, including SIM cards, which is flight mode, and activating this feature instantly cuts off all cell tower connections. SIM-mapping.

To turn on the flight mode on Xiaomi, the most convenient way to use the "Stork" of notifications is to swipe from top to bottom on the screen and find the aircraft icon. Pressing it will activate the mode, and the corresponding icon will appear in the status bar. All SIM cards will go to the "No Network" state.

⚠️ Warning: Not only are SIM cards disabled in flight mode, but Wi-Fi and Bluetooth modules are also disabled. If you need to leave the Internet, turn on Wi-Fi manually after activating the flight mode.

Some users prefer this method when they want to completely isolate the phone from the outside world, but leave the option of using offline features such as a camera, voice recorder or listening to music, and this mode is also useful for quickly re-registering in the network if you have problems with communication.

Distinguishing from software deactivation through settings SIM The main problem is that the flight mode affects all radio frequency emissions of the device. If your goal is only to save battery power from finding the network, then turn off specific radio frequency emissions. SIM-maps through settings will be a more point-based solution.

Setting up a preferred type of network and Internet

Often, when people ask how to turn off their SIM card, they mean they want to turn off their mobile Internet, leaving them the option to take calls, so you don't have to turn off the card itself.

In the settings section SIM-If you look at the maps, you can find "Use the mobile Internet," and you can choose which card will be responsible for the data transfer, or you can turn it off altogether. If you select "Off" or you don't select any of the cards, the mobile Internet will not work, but the voice communication will remain available.

You can also restrict the type of network for each SIM card separately, such as switching from 4G/LTE to 2G/3G, which will significantly reduce power consumption in areas where the 4G signal is unstable, as the phone will stop constantly jumping between communication standards.

πŸ’‘

For maximum charge savings in the bad signal zone, switch the network type to 2G only in the advanced mobile network settings.

Another useful feature is to limit background activity. SIM-You can find options that prohibit the use of data in the background. These are prevents applications from using traffic when the screen is off, which also contributes to resource savings.

Resetting network settings and troubleshooting problems

There are situations where the standard switching of the switch doesn't work: the button doesn't press, or when the SIM card is turned off, it doesn't turn back on, and in such cases, resetting the network settings helps, and this action will return all the parameters of the mobile communication to factory values.

To perform the reset, go to Settings β†’ Connection & Sharing β†’ Reset Wi-Fi, Mobile Network, and Bluetooth. Please note that this step will remove saved passwords from Wi-Fi networks and Bluetooth pairs, but will not affect your personal files or contacts.

What happens when the net is reset?
When you reset your network settings, you delete all saved APN hotspots, passwords from Wi-Fi routers, and Bluetooth headset settings. SIM cards go back to "out of the box" state, requiring you to reconfigure your mobile Internet. Contacts and messages stay in place.

Once you reboot the device, try to activate the SIM card again, and if the problem persists, it may be physical contact, try to remove the tray, wipe the SIM card contacts with a soft cloth and insert it again, making sure the position is correct.

⚠️ Note: Before resetting your network settings, make sure you remember passwords from important Wi-Fi networks, as it will be impossible to recover them from your phone’s memory after the procedure.

In rare cases, the problem may be due to a software failure of the MIUI shell itself. If nothing helps, check for system updates. Xiaomi engineers regularly release patches that correct errors in the operation of communication modules.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Does the software shutdown affect SIM-life-card?
No, software shutdown through settings doesn't affect the physical wear of the SIM card chip. It just stops getting power from the phone controller. The card memory overwrite cycles don't happen in this mode.
Can I turn it off? SIM-card if the phone is blocked?
Usually not, to access the settings. SIM-You need to unlock the device and enter the settings menu. However, the flight mode activation is often available directly from the lock screen through the control center, if allowed in the security settings.
Why after the shutdown SIM-The card continues to burn the icon of the network?
This could mean you've turned off only data transfer, but not the card itself, or you've got a second SIM card active. β†’ SIM-If both cards are off, the antenna icon should disappear or be replaced by a crossed-out antenna.
Do I need to turn off the SIM card at night to save charge?
In modern Xiaomi smartphones with mid- and high-end processors, this doesn't make much sense. The power consumption in standby mode is minimal. It's more efficient to set up automatic power saving or "Do not disturb" mode on schedule.
What to do if the SIM icon is missing after the update?
The absence of a SIM icon after a firmware update is often solved by resetting the network settings or re-installing the card to another slot. If this does not help, you may need to completely flash the device or replace the SIM card itself from the operator with a newer one (with 4G/5G support).
